Where
Where

Communications specialist jobs in Soweto (1 jobs)

Company
Schedule
Employment
Source
Sort by:
... and Markets Communication * Ensure effective and ongoing communication between the ... sales leads and close deals * Communication skills * Time management skills ... sustaining productive customer relationships * Communication: Clearly conveying information and ...
a year ago